Endobronchial Ultrasonography With a Guide-sheath(EBUS-GS) for Peripheral Pulmonary Lesions

Abstract
Background. We previously reported the usefulness of endobronchial ultrasonography with a guide-sheath (EBUS-GS) as a guide for transbronchial biopsy (TBB) for diagnosing peripheral pulmonary lesions using an ultrasound probe with a diameter of 1.4 mm (XUM-S20-17R, Olympus). In a total of 24 peripheral pulmonary lesions of 30 nun or less undergoing EBUS-GS-guided TBB and bronchial brushing, 19 Iesions (79%) were visualized by EBUS and 14 lesions (58%) were diagnosed cyiopathologically. However, several problems were found: the curette was hard to manipulate and only small insufficient specimens were obtained in some cases. Purpose. In order to alleviate these problems we attempted to re-evaluate the usefulness of EBUS-GS-guided TBB for diagnosing peripheral pulmonary lesions using an improved curette or a probe with a diameter of 1.7 mm (UM-S20-20R, Olympus) .
